热血传奇私服NPC坐标修改教程,三步精准定位主城传送员
精心设计的游戏版本因为NPC位置不合理,导致玩家集体吐槽"找装备回收员要跑半张地图""安全区传送阵藏得太隐蔽",根据游戏开发者论坛2025年统计,NPC位置调整是私服管理员最常见的技术需求之一,尤其在新手引导优化和活动NPC布局方面,超过67%的受访者表示需要更直观的修改教程。
NPC坐标定位核心原理与工具准备 修改NPC位置前需要先理解地图坐标系系统,每个传奇私服版本的地图文件都对应着XY坐标轴,沙巴克皇宫大门通常固定在(300,300)附近,而比奇城安全区中心点则位于(400,400)坐标,推荐使用DB Commander管理数据库,配合MirServer地图查看器实时验证坐标点。
重点查看三个关键表:Merchant.txt定义NPC基础信息,MapInfo.txt存储地图边界数据,Envir文件夹内的NPC脚本决定交互逻辑,修改时切记保持三个文件的坐标统一,否则会出现NPC"显示位置"与"实际交互位置"不符的灵异现象。
主城传送员位置精准调整实战 以调整比奇城传送员为例,打开Merchant.txt找到对应行记录,第六列MapName对应地图编号(比奇城通常是0),第七、八列的X/Y坐标即为当前位置,将坐标从默认的(330,320)改为更显眼的(400,400)中心点后,需要同步修改NPC脚本中的移动路径参数。
这里有个实用技巧:先用GM号飞往目标坐标测试地形是否可行走,曾经有管理员把武器店老板改到城墙里,导致全服玩家无法强化武器,建议每次修改后重启地图服务(不要重启整个服务器),输入@ReloadNPC命令即时生效。
高级布局:活动NPC集群与动态坐标 节日活动期间需要密集部署NPC时,可采用坐标公式进行批量修改,比如在盟重土城安全区环形排列10个礼包使者,可以用(300+30cosθ,300+30sinθ)的极坐标公式实现等距分布,配合AutoIt脚本可实现全自动坐标计算,比手动调整效率提升20倍以上。
动态NPC需要更复杂的触发机制,通过修改QFunction-0.txt脚本,可以设置当玩家达到45级时,专属任务NPC才会在指定坐标刷新,这种智能布局既能保持主城整洁,又能提升玩家成就体验,某知名私服采用该方案后用户留存率提升了18%。
高频问题:NPC消失与位置偏移的应急处理 当发现修改后的NPC无法显示,首先要检查三个文件的编码格式是否统一(推荐ANSI编码),近期有个典型案例:某服管理员用WPS修改NPC文件导致乱码,使全服1/3的功能NPC集体"失踪",建议使用Notepad++等专业编辑器,修改前务必备份原文件。
遇到NPC位置随机偏移的情况,通常是地图文件冲突所致,更新版本时如果忘记同步MapInfo.txt文件,新地图的坐标体系会导致NPC位置错乱,去年某爆款版本就因此出现沙巴克皇宫悬浮在半空的BUG,建议每次更新时用Beyond Compare进行文件差异对比。
传奇私服NPC布局本质是用户体验设计,参考某月流水过百万的私服运营数据,合理调整NPC位置能使玩家日均在线时长增加35分钟,记住关键原则:核心功能NPC优先可见、同类NPC集群分布、动态NPC精准触发,现在就去检查你的安全区传送阵位置是否合理吧!
就是由非法玩家原创的《热血传奇私服NPC坐标修改教程:三步精准定位主城传送员》解析,更多私服搭建技巧请锁定本站每日更新,如果遇到坐标修改难题,欢迎在评论区留言你的具体问题。
